Preparation
- Start by slicing your flank steak into thin strips.
- In your slow cooker, layer the sliced beef, bell peppers, and onions.
- Sprinkle the minced garlic over the top.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together the beef broth, soy sauce, brown sugar, black pepper, and salt. If you like a thicker sauce, mix in the cornstarch last.
- Pour the savory sauce mixture over the beef and vegetables in the slow cooker, ensuring everything is well coated.
-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or high for 3-4 hours, until the beef is tender.
- If you like your sauce thicker, transfer the contents back to a saucepan, mix with more cornstarch, and cook until desired consistency is reached.
- Serve hot over rice and enjoy!
